The climate activist group Just Stop Oil is in the spotlight after its protesters threw soup on a Van Gogh painting. The coalition says it is demanding an end to new fossil fuel production in the U.K.
The protest movement says it practices nonviolent civil resistance in the effort to get the government to take action.
Through the spring, Just Stop Oil said its members were arrested more than 1,000 times during a monthslong protest campaign in which people blocked oil terminals.Rob Pinney/Getty ImagesJust Stop Oil protesters block the road at the back of Downing Street on Wednesday in London.Most of the money for its operations comes from the Climate Emergency Fund, based in Los Angeles, which began with a foundational grant of $500,000 from Getty Oil heiress Aileen Getty.
